kimbundu-speech-ai

kimbundu-speech-ai is a Python library that provides Text-to-Speech (TTS) and Speech-to-Text (STT) capabilities for Kimbundu, a Bantu language spoken in Angola. It allows developers, researchers, and language technology enthusiasts to build voice-enabled applications, assistive tools, and language preservation projects.


Project Information

This project was developed as a Final Year Project for the Informatic Engineering degree at the Catholic University of Angola, supervised by Engº Domingos Fernando.


Features

Text-to-Speech (TTS)

  • Convert Kimbundu text into high-quality speech audio using the Kimbundu and WaveGlow models.
  • Save audio to a WAV file or play it immediately on your system.

convert_to_file

convert_to_file(
    text: str, 
    model_path: str, 
    waveglow_model_path: str, 
    out_wav: str = 'output.wav', 
    device: str = 'cpu'
)

Description: Converts input text into a spoken audio file.

Parameters:

  • text (str): The input text to convert.
  • model_path (str): Path to the Kimbundu model checkpoint.
  • waveglow_model_path (str): Path to the WaveGlow model checkpoint.
  • out_wav (str, optional): Path to save the WAV file. Default is 'output.wav'.
  • device (str, optional): Device to run inference ('cpu' or 'cuda'). Default is 'cpu'.

Returns:

  • str: Path to the generated WAV file.

play_default_player

play_default_player(
    text: str, 
    model_path: str, 
    waveglow_model_path: str, 
    device: str = 'cpu'
)

Description: Converts text to speech and plays it immediately using the system's default audio player.

Parameters:

  • text (str): The text to convert to speech.
  • model_path (str): Path to the Tacotron model checkpoint.
  • waveglow_model_path (str): Path to the WaveGlow model checkpoint.
  • device (str, optional): Device to run inference ('cpu' or 'cuda'). Default is 'cpu'.

Speech-to-Text (STT)

  • Convert Kimbundu speech audio into text using a fine-tuned Whisper model.

convert_to_text

convert_to_text(
    audio_path: str, 
    model_path: str
)

Description: Transcribes speech from an audio file into text.

Parameters:

  • audio_path (str): Path to the input audio file.
  • model_path (str): Path to the fine-tuned Kimbundu Whisper model.

Returns:

  • str: The transcribed text from the audio.

Installation

pip install kimbundu-speech-ai

Dependencies:

  • torch
  • librosa
  • soundfile
  • numpy
  • unidecode
  • inflect
  • transformers

Models

This library requires models that are downloaded separately due to their size.

Text-to-Speech (TTS) Models

Kimbundu TTS Model Download: https://drive.google.com/file/d/1iXY7beViczLIG0dEqgiBBM-1b71vzOYh/view?usp=sharing

WaveGlow Vocoder Model Download: https://drive.google.com/file/d/1sAnpQP3q8mOfs8rlZibh42OXiBaHzre-/view?usp=sharing

After downloading, keep note of the local paths to these files and pass them to the TTS functions as model_path and waveglow_model_path.

Speech-to-Text (STT) Model

Whisper Small (Kimbundu Fine-Tuned) Model Download (ZIP file): https://drive.google.com/file/d/15kGW4NLfeNcocNygzBOmuWASuBCPwNOx/view?usp=sharing

⚠️ Important: After downloading the ZIP file, you must extract it. Use the extracted folder path as the model_path argument when calling the STT function.

Example:
STT.convert_to_text(
    audio_path="example.wav",
    model_path="path/to/extracted/whisper_small_model/"
)

Do not pass the ZIP file itself as the model path.


Example Usage of the Library

from kimbundu_speech_ai import TTS, STT

# Text-to-Speech (save to WAV)
TTS.convert_to_file(
    text="ngana nzambi",
    model_path="path/to/kimbundu model",
    waveglow_model_path="path/to/waveglow model",
    out_wav="example.wav"
)

# Speech-to-Text
transcription = STT.convert_to_text(
    audio_path="example.wav",
    model_path="path/to/kimbundu's whisper fine-tuned model"
)

print(transcription)
